Due to current critical temperature, several cow-calf producers have an important quantity of initially-calf heifers or cows which have lost calves this spring. The following are factors To judge and Believe by way of in making selections concerning what to do with these cows. Selections with cows that have lost calves: Continue to keep and expose cows to rebreeding for spring calving in 2020. Put bodyweight on and offer as cull cows later on this spring or summer time. Offer cows straight away and replace right away that has a cow-calf pair or hold out to interchange in the autumn which has a bred heifer/cow. Variables to consider when evaluating choices: 1. Age and prospective productivity of cows that have lost calves.

Assessing the value of a cow now based upon her anticipated future generation prospective minus her remaining production prices is called net current benefit. Build a partial budget for that estimated Value to keep a cow that has lost a calf from now right until she'll upcoming wean a calf. The number of calves can she be envisioned to wean according to her latest age? Young cows (ages 2-5) Have got a higher probable to have the existence expectancy required to include the costs of holding and rebreeding them. Older cows with dental deterioration have fewer remaining production possible and it might be finest to provide them instantly or while in the late spring or summer months, prior to historical seasonal cull cow industry declines in the fall.

The method is often so simple as Placing The lost calf hat co 2 together within a pen, or catching the cow inside of a squeeze chute and encouraging the calf to nurse her, repeating the procedure right up until the cow enables it freely. It can be very complex, exactly where some ranchers will pores and skin out the dead calf and drape its cover in excess of the orphan calf, whereupon the cow acknowledges her calf’s scent and bonds emotionally on the orphan. Irrespective of how you achieve it, obtaining a cow to acquire an orphan calf can clear up two problems at once and become a terrific way to fiscally justify trying to keep equally animals to the farm.

Berger explained grafting a calf onto cows which have lost calves is a great alternative, When the producer lost calf logo has some time and labor.

The advantages of grafting is it really is considerably less strain to the cow with twins, as now the cow will have only to assist one particular calf. In addition, the cow without a calf has become successful yet again that has a calf.
